Effects of Social Emotional Learning Program Second Step® on Student Achievement
Luis Gonzalez Jr.
ProQuest LLC, D.Ed. Dissertation, University of St. Francis
The purpose of this quantitative study was to examine the impact of the social emotional learning program, Second Step®, on students' social emotional competency scores and academic achievement using three elementary schools. This study also evaluated teacher perceptions of Second Step® and the observed impact of Second Step® implementation on students' social emotional skill application. The findings of this correlational analysis could provide guidance to school districts considering the implementation of a formal social emotional learning program like Second Step®. The descriptive data collected indicated students' mean scores for social emotional competency increased from fall to spring semesters. The descriptive test results for the SEL competency scores also revealed a difference in students' mean scores by gender. The relationship between various assessment scores and SEC scores was analyzed through a Pearson correlation. The r values for all three schools indicated varying levels of strength with all relationships in the positive direction for the DESSA fall to spring semester scores and the Star 360 reading and math scores. The survey results suggested that the teachers in this study support the implementation of a formal social emotional learning program. Further research to identify the critical components of SEL instruction that directly impact student achievement is suggested by this researcher.
